the inspiration: materials toughness as the main Line of Longevity
The journey to an extended-lasting helmet commences with its extremely composition. Highly developed supplies science plays a pivotal position in defining how effectively a helmet withstands the rigors of its supposed use. High-efficiency thermoplastics, which include Acrylonitrile Butadiene Styrene (ABS), are regularly specified for top-intensity rescue helmet shells. ABS offers an exceptional stability of properties: it boasts higher tensile strength and rigidity, providing sturdy resistance in opposition to impacts from slipping particles or collisions. Critically, it maintains its structural integrity across A variety of temperatures, resisting the brittleness which will plague lesser materials in cold disorders plus the softening that may manifest less than extreme heat, typical in firefighting situations.
past influence resistance, the materials Utilized in a helmet Enjoy a important function in its durability from environmental and chemical troubles. Rescue operations expose machines to rigorous UV radiation, substantial humidity, h2o, and substances like oils and fuels. Helmets made out of components proof against chemical corrosion and UV hurt previous lengthier, avoiding fading, cracking, or polymer breakdown which can weaken the two their seem and protection. Abrasion resistance is usually necessary. standard handling, area Get hold of, and storage can have on down inferior shells, possibly compromising protective layers. tough resources make sure the helmet stays potent and presentable by repeated use, delaying substitution because of surface area use.
designed to Endure: The crucial job of Structural toughness layout
though materials choice delivers the constructing blocks, the architectural style and design with the helmet is Similarly critical for longevity. How forces are distributed upon influence, how the factors combine, and the general structural rigidity decide how well the helmet resists problems and use about its lifetime. fashionable rescue helmets typically utilize advanced inner suspension programs, for instance multi-stage harnesses (like 6-stage systems). These patterns do a lot more than simply greatly enhance convenience and fit; they distribute the force of the impression across a wider space of the shell as well as wearer's head. This significantly decreases strain focus on any single point, minimizing the potential risk of localized hurt or cracking that might necessitate premature alternative.
The mixing amongst the outer shell and the interior liner (normally EPS foam for shock absorption) is an additional important style and design thought. A seamless, sturdy bond involving these levels helps prevent delamination or separation, difficulties that can crop up from repeated impacts, temperature fluctuations, or simply the getting old of adhesives. An integrated construction maintains the helmet's Over-all security and protective capability for for a longer time. Additionally, style and design factors focusing on inherent resistance to deformation are vital. Helmets made to withstand crushing forces or significant impacts without completely warping or cracking are basically far more long lasting. They are really less likely being rendered unusable by the sort of incidental drops, bumps, or compressive forces that manifest commonly in Energetic rescue environments. This inherent toughness instantly interprets into a longer support lifetime, decreasing the frequency of replacements induced by accidental harm.
intelligent Sustainability: the strength of Replaceable factors and Modularity
A significant factor contributing into the untimely disposal of protection gear will be the failure of one, generally minimal, part. a conventional helmet style might necessitate discarding your complete device if a chin strap frays, a sweatband wears out, or even a visor will get scratched. This is where modularity provides a strong edge for extending product or service lifespan and cutting down squander. Helmets created with easily replaceable parts shift the paradigm from wholesale substitute to focused maintenance and refurbishment.
CComponents like chin straps, suspension harnesses, sweatbands, nape straps, and visors or goggles endure by far the most dress in as a consequence of contact with the consumer and exposure to sweat, Dust, and pressure. coming up with these areas as modular and consumer-replaceable permits rapid, Expense-helpful swaps when desired, restoring the helmet without having discarding the durable shell. This minimizes waste drastically, as only small, worn-out pieces are replaced in place of the whole helmet. Additionally, it lowers the environmental effects by minimizing disposal and source use. In addition, replaceable visors and add-ons enable customization, like introducing or swapping helmet shields for particular wants or branding, without needing a new helmet. The financial Gains are obvious—substitution pieces Price far below a different helmet, conserving income In the long term.
effectiveness That Lasts: guaranteeing Consistent Protection Over Time
security certifications, for instance EN 397 (Industrial protection Helmets) or precise firefighting expectations like EN 443, are very important indicators of the helmet's Preliminary protecting abilities. having said that, correct longevity requires that these protecting traits stay steady all over the helmet's intended support everyday living. Helmets constructed with superior-high quality materials and sturdy design are considerably less vulnerable to degradation that might compromise their overall performance as time passes. Certifications signify that the helmet achieved arduous screening specifications for impact absorption, penetration resistance, flame resistance (the place relevant), and electrical insulation at the point of manufacture.
A well-engineered helmet maintains these Attributes even just after extended publicity to operational stresses and environmental things. The materials resist degradation from UV mild, temperature cycles, and small impacts, ensuring the shell won't become brittle or lose its shock-absorbing capability prematurely. The integrity with the suspension program stays responsible, making certain reliable in good shape and impression distribution. This sustained general performance is significant don't just for consumer protection but in addition for longevity. Helmets that rapidly degrade in protecting capability, although they seem bodily intact, need to be retired early. By investing in helmets created for effectiveness balance, companies cut down the potential risk of needing to switch devices just because its Licensed protection degree can now not be guaranteed as a consequence of age or have on. This makes certain constant compliance and consumer safety although simultaneously extending the practical lifespan with the asset.

Designed for obligation: The Importance of simple Maintenance and cleansing
the benefit with which a helmet can be cleaned and preserved straight impacts its usability and lifespan. Helmets used in rescue environments inevitably get soiled, exposed to soot, grime, bodily fluids, oils, and other contaminants. machines that is certainly hard to clear can be neglected, bringing about substance degradation, disagreeable person ordeals, or even possible overall health hazards. even worse, if cleaning methods are way too severe or complex, they might inadvertently injury the helmet supplies after a while.
Helmets made with easy, non-porous outer shells fabricated from resources immune to common chemical substances and grime are appreciably much easier to keep up. Surfaces that easily shed Filth and will be cleaned with straightforward, permitted cleaning brokers be sure that decontamination protocols is usually adopted proficiently with out detrimental the helmet. capabilities like detachable and washable inner parts (sweatbands, liners) additional enhance hygiene and person convenience, prolonging the desirability of utilizing the helmet. uncomplicated, maker-advisable maintenance methods – for example periodic inspection of straps and buckles, checking the integrity in the shell, and suitable cleaning – are easier to adhere to if the helmet's design facilitates them. This proactive care prevents insignificant issues from escalating and aids make sure the helmet reaches its utmost prospective provider lifestyle, lowering the probability of it getting discarded prematurely as a consequence of lousy issue or hygiene concerns.
